Output 59bf5759f67f8420da740adee05c5f9c072e02f71060b5fd1f10a5751e93ce58:7

value
5434525286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e1ba9c7edff25bd3ebcff51c9b47b377d8909dc OP_EQUAL
address
34SDLNXbWAex5pnzEKHKVqkzpuFUkFo5mR
transaction
59bf5759f67f8420da740adee05c5f9c072e02f71060b5fd1f10a5751e93ce58
spent
true